Early visitors in my farm today included the Chairman of the Sta. Catalina Multi-Purpose Cooperative, one of the country’s most successful and outstanding farmers cooperative.
The meeting with Windel Amoronio, second generation leader of the cooperative founded by the late Fr. Fred Epiz, OMI, included discussions on:
1. Expansion of Sta. Catalina’s processing facilities with the establishment of a modern processing center solely for organic rice;
2. A loaning program for individual farmers who would like to avail of Small Solar Irrigation System;
3. Opening of an investment window for Mindanao Overseas Filipino workers to finance such projects as hog raising, Vannamei production and Fish Cage Farming.
After the meeting, I showed Windel our Silage-making facilities to provide the cooperative technical support in their Buffalo Dairy Project whuch they are establishing with the support of the Philippine Carabao Center.
